Margaret Marco is the Professor of Oboe at the University of Kansas and the principal oboist of the Kansas City Chamber Orchestra. Her career began as the principal oboist of the Orquesta Sinfónica de Maracaibo. She has performed and taught master classes at Central and China Conservatories in Beijing; the Conservatorio Giuseppe Verdi in Milan; the Festival of New American Music in Sacramento, California; and many others. She has received grants from the National Endowment for the Arts and is recorded on the Naxos, Parma, and Navona labels. She released “Hidden Gems: Oboe Sonatas of the French Baroque” in 2009. Volume II will be available in 2022. She performed the world premiere of “A Siege of Herons” for oboe d’amore and strings by Forest Pierce with the KC Chamber Orchestra in 2016. Her CD entitled “Still Life” features new music for the oboe family by Kansas composers. She served as Chair of the Gillet-Fox Oboe Competition from 2008-2019.
